  8. How to Get Into University of Pittsburgh: Admissions Stats + Tips

    SAT/ACT. While standardized test scores are normally required for applicants, University of Pittsburgh is test-optional for students applying for 2022 and 2023 enrollment. Of the students who enrolled in Fall 2020, the top 25% of students scored above a 1420 on the SAT. For the students who submitted ACT scores, the top 25% scored above a 32.

  13. Scholarships

    Value & Term. University of Pittsburgh academic scholarships may range in value from $2,000 per year to those covering full tuition plus room and board, and are generally available for eight full-time undergraduate terms, provided the recipient maintains Satisfactory Academic Progress and meets all of the other terms and conditions of the ...

  25. First-Year

    When reading your essays, we are looking for sincerity and authenticity. It's easy to tell when a student's essay is something they care deeply about, compared to a student who writes what they think we want to hear. A funny or interesting story doesn't hurt, either! There is one essay and one short answer required for first year applicants.
